Slope Clearing in Salt Lake City, UT
Slope clearing services involve removing excess soil, vegetation, and debris from hillside or sloped areas to improve safety, accessibility, and overall property appearance. This service is often requested for projects such as preparing land for construction, creating level areas for landscaping or recreation, or preventing erosion and drainage issues. Property owners typically want to understand the scope of clearing needed, the impact on surrounding areas, and any necessary precautions to ensure stability and safety after the work is completed.
Before requesting slope clearing, homeowners should consider the extent of the terrain that requires attention, the types of materials to be removed, and potential environmental or regulatory considerations in Salt Lake City and nearby regions. Understanding the condition of the slope, such as signs of erosion or instability, can help determine the appropriate approach. Clear communication about project goals and property conditions can assist in planning a safe and effective clearing process.

Slope Clearing Questions
What is slope clearing? Slope clearing involves removing trees, brush, and debris from hillside areas to improve stability and accessibility.
When is slope clearing needed? It is often required before construction, landscaping, or to reduce wildfire risk on hillside properties.
What methods are used for slope clearing? Techniques include mechanical removal, trimming, and debris hauling to safely clear the slope.
Are permits required for slope clearing? Permit requirements vary by location; it’s advisable to check local regulations before beginning work.
